Biography

With a lifelong dedication to dance beginning at the age of three, training in ballet, tap, ballroom and Latin quickly developed into a competitive career by five. 

Fiona is a fully qualified teacher across a wide spectrum of disciplines—including Ballroom and Latin, Ballet, Tap, Musical Theatre, Jazz, Freestyle, Street, Rock ‘n’ Roll, Cheer and Acrobatic Arts. Fiona combines technical expertise with industry experience. In 2010, she founded her own dance school, producing competitive dancers who have achieved success at both European and World level, including UDO finalists and champions. 

As an IDTA-trained educator, she has developed scholarship students and continues to contribute to the wider dance community as both an ADFP Championship Adjudicator and Ballroom & Latin Adjudicator.

Performance Credits

Early highlights included performing alongside Maurice Chevalier and demonstrating at ISTD Congresses and lectures, laying the foundation for an extensive performance career across promotional events, cruise ships and national stages. 

Her theatre and screen work includes Oliver!, reaching the final 25 auditionees for Annie (film), and appearances in television productions such as Last of the Summer Wine.
